About My Learning in Public

A while ago I came across Austin Kleon’s book Show Your Work. In it, Kleon encourages especially artists and other creatives to share their ideas, knowledge and work in progress with the community to “gain an audience that they can then leverage when they need it—for fellowship, feedback, or patronage.” The book reminded me of John Stepper’s method of Working Out Loud, which has been summarised as “observable work + narrating your work”.
